Household of Rogerius "Ruth" Laurens van Houtum

(1) He is married (sb) to Elisabeth de Witte.

Their notice of marriage was on October 6, 1731 in Goes, Zeeland, Nederland.

They got married on October 27, 1731 at Goes, Zeeland, Nederland.


Child(ren):

  1. Matthijs van Houtum  1735-???? 
  2. Martina van Houtum  1739-????
  3. Digna van Houtum  1741-????
  4. Hendricus van Houtum  ± 1745-????
  5. Digna van Houtum  1751-????


(2) He is married (sb) to Adriana Verhofstad.

Their notice of marriage was on September 15, 1760 in Goes, Zeeland, Nederland.

They got married on November 5, 1760 at Goes, Zeeland, Nederland.

They were married in church on December 15, 1760 at Goes, Zeeland, Nederland.

Geloof: Rooms Katholiek
getuigen: Henricus Nieuwenhuijse en Petrus Kleinenbreugel
